//---------------------------------------------------------
// AccidentalRole
//---------------------------------------------------------
enum class AccidentalRole : char {
AUTO, // layout created accidental
USER // user created accidental
};
//---------------------------------------------------------
// AccidentalType
//---------------------------------------------------------
// NOTE: keep this in sync with with accList array
enum class AccidentalType : char {
NONE,
FLAT,
NATURAL,
SHARP,
SHARP2,
FLAT2,
//SHARP3,
//FLAT3,
NATURAL_FLAT,
NATURAL_SHARP,
SHARP_SHARP,
// Gould arrow quartertone
FLAT_ARROW_UP,
FLAT_ARROW_DOWN,
NATURAL_ARROW_UP,
NATURAL_ARROW_DOWN,
SHARP_ARROW_UP,
SHARP_ARROW_DOWN,
SHARP2_ARROW_UP,
SHARP2_ARROW_DOWN,
FLAT2_ARROW_UP,
FLAT2_ARROW_DOWN,
// Stein-Zimmermann
MIRRORED_FLAT,
MIRRORED_FLAT2,
SHARP_SLASH,
SHARP_SLASH4,
// Arel-Ezgi-Uzdilek (AEU)
FLAT_SLASH2,
FLAT_SLASH,
SHARP_SLASH3,
SHARP_SLASH2,
// Extended Helmholtz-Ellis accidentals (just intonation)
DOUBLE_FLAT_ONE_ARROW_DOWN,
FLAT_ONE_ARROW_DOWN,
NATURAL_ONE_ARROW_DOWN,
SHARP_ONE_ARROW_DOWN,
DOUBLE_SHARP_ONE_ARROW_DOWN,
DOUBLE_FLAT_ONE_ARROW_UP,
FLAT_ONE_ARROW_UP,
NATURAL_ONE_ARROW_UP,
SHARP_ONE_ARROW_UP,
DOUBLE_SHARP_ONE_ARROW_UP,
DOUBLE_FLAT_TWO_ARROWS_DOWN,
FLAT_TWO_ARROWS_DOWN,
NATURAL_TWO_ARROWS_DOWN,
SHARP_TWO_ARROWS_DOWN,
DOUBLE_SHARP_TWO_ARROWS_DOWN,
DOUBLE_FLAT_TWO_ARROWS_UP,
FLAT_TWO_ARROWS_UP,
NATURAL_TWO_ARROWS_UP,
SHARP_TWO_ARROWS_UP,
DOUBLE_SHARP_TWO_ARROWS_UP,
DOUBLE_FLAT_THREE_ARROWS_DOWN,
FLAT_THREE_ARROWS_DOWN,
NATURAL_THREE_ARROWS_DOWN,
SHARP_THREE_ARROWS_DOWN,
DOUBLE_SHARP_THREE_ARROWS_DOWN,
DOUBLE_FLAT_THREE_ARROWS_UP,
FLAT_THREE_ARROWS_UP,
NATURAL_THREE_ARROWS_UP,
SHARP_THREE_ARROWS_UP,
DOUBLE_SHARP_THREE_ARROWS_UP,
LOWER_ONE_SEPTIMAL_COMMA,
RAISE_ONE_SEPTIMAL_COMMA,
LOWER_TWO_SEPTIMAL_COMMAS,
RAISE_TWO_SEPTIMAL_COMMAS,
LOWER_ONE_UNDECIMAL_QUARTERTONE,
RAISE_ONE_UNDECIMAL_QUARTERTONE,
LOWER_ONE_TRIDECIMAL_QUARTERTONE,
RAISE_ONE_TRIDECIMAL_QUARTERTONE,
DOUBLE_FLAT_EQUAL_TEMPERED,
FLAT_EQUAL_TEMPERED,
NATURAL_EQUAL_TEMPERED,
SHARP_EQUAL_TEMPERED,
DOUBLE_SHARP_EQUAL_TEMPERED,
QUARTER_FLAT_EQUAL_TEMPERED,
QUARTER_SHARP_EQUAL_TEMPERED,
// Persian
SORI,
KORON,
END
};
